2. The 3-Second Rule and the Visual Hook
This is as simple as it sounds: the first 3 seconds are the most important part of your entire video.
Most of the time, if the video doesn't catch the user in those first few moments, you lose almost all the reach you could have had. The algorithm notices that people are scrolling past and simply stops recommending the video. It's that easy. The upside is that once you get used to structuring your intros with a powerful hook, keeping up a consistent pace becomes second nature.
3. Dynamic Editing for Retention
You don't need to be an editor with a Hollywood master's degree to make vertical content work efficiently. Well-animated captions, strategic zooms, and even keeping an eye on current trends make all the difference. It's all about studying the algorithm, checking the stats, and understanding the "why" behind things.
Captions nowadays are a must; they are mandatory. The simple act of reading already holds the audience's attention because the brain naturally tries to match the audio and video with the text on screen. And this becomes a thousand times more powerful when the viewer speaks another language or watches the video on mute.
4. The Funnel: From TikTok to Discord
Redirecting people from an external social media platform to your own community is, by far, the hardest step in the entire process.
To give you an idea of how the numbers work in real life: if a streamer maintains 10K concurrent viewers on stream, it's probably because they had a total traffic of around 100K people dropping in and out throughout the broadcast. People flow constantly; very few are the ones who actually come in, stay, interact, and become active community members. Vertical content is responsible for filtering that casual audience to leave you with the most loyal ones.
